'Ohana (Walt Disney World)

This Disney restaurant is possibly the best place on earth to get sick. Not because the food is bad... its just that its an all-you-can-devour meal that never seems to stop. Shrimp, steak, pork, turkey as well as appetizers are brought to your table with the meats on skewers arriving seconds after being taken off the flames. Apart from sometimes being confronted by an annoying waiter / cast member, this establishment located inside the Polynesian Resort at WDW has to be on the Top 5 list of anyone who has eaten there. It costs about $30 US after a soda and the meal but you won't have to eat for a week.
